
Born to Réal and Louise Bouvier. He has two older brothers, Jay and Jonathan. Attended Collège Beaubois in Pierrefonds, Quebec with bandmates Chuck Comeau, Jeff Stinco and Sébastien Lefebvre. Before and partly during his early musical career, Bouvier worked as a cook at St-Hubert in Montréal. At the age of 13, he founded the punk rock band Reset with his best friend Chuck Comeau in which he was the bassist and lead vocalist. He eventually wasn't enjoying his role with Reset and left the band in 1999, a year after Chuck Comeau. His current bandmate David Desrosiers took his place. He then reacquainted with Chuck Comeau at a Sugar Ray concert and joined him in creating Simple Plan with old schoolmates Jeff Stinco and Sébastien Lefebvre. David Desrosiers also left Reset and joined the new band after much persuasion. Bouvier also was the host of the MTV show, Damage Control that first aired March 6, 2005 and with that he is co-owner of Role Model Clothing, along with Chuck Comeau and Patrick Langlois. Bouvier also wrote the song "Save You," on the album Simple Plan, for his brother Jay who is a cancer survivor.
